Before diving into the specifics of 2010-11, it is essential to understand the legacy. The is widely regarded as the most authoritative and accurate Hindu almanac in the Tamil language. Published by the descendants of the legendary astrologer Kanippadhigai Pambu Seshadhri Sastri , it has earned the trust of the community for over a century.
